JavaScript是一种广泛使用的动态编程语言,它与HTML和CSS一起构成了现代web开发的三大基石。通过操纵DOM(Document Object Model)元素,JavaScript可以实现对HTML标签的设置、增加、删除、修改等操作,其中设置HTML标签的属性就是其中之一。
在HTML中,标签都有自己的属性,例如input标签的type属性、href属性、src属性等。这些属性决定了标签在页面中的样式和功能。而JavaScript可以通过DOM对象的getAttribute()和setAttribute()方法来获取和设置HTML标签的属性。
以设置img标签的src属性为例:
HTML:
```
```
JavaScript:
```javascript
var myImg = document.getElementById("myImg");
myImg.setAttribute("src", "image.jpg");
```
在这个例子中,通过getElementById()方法获取到了id为“myImg”的img标签元素,并通过setAttribute()方法将其src属性设置为“image.jpg”。
另一种常见的设置HTML标签属性的方式是使用内联JavaScript,即在HTML标签中直接添加JavaScript代码,如下所示:
```
```
这个例子中的a标签设置了href属性为“javascript:void(0);”,表示点击该链接时什么也不做,而onclick属性则定义了点击链接时执行的JavaScript函数myFunction()。
除了设置属性,JavaScript还可以增加、删除、修改HTML标签的属性。例如,要为一个div标签添加一个class属性:
HTML:
```
```
JavaScript:
```javascript
var myDiv = document.getElementById("myDiv");
myDiv.className = "myClass";
```
在这个例子中,通过getElementById()方法获取到了id为“myDiv”的div标签元素,并通过修改它的className属性为“myClass”来添加了一个class属性。
与设置HTML标签属性相关的知识点还有很多,例如如何遍历HTML标签的属性、如何使用事件来动态修改属性等等,这里只是提供了一些简单的示例,希望能为大家提供一些帮助。总之,在现代web开发中,熟练掌握JavaScript对HTML标签属性的操作是非常重要的一项技能。 如果你喜欢我们三七知识分享网站的文章, 欢迎您分享或收藏知识分享网站文章 欢迎您到我们的网站逛逛喔!https://www.ynyuzhu.com/
初五财神日到,愿财神罩着你,真神佑着你,福神宠着你,喜神逗乐你,爱神勾引你,元神清醒你,灶神关怀你,土神厚待你,最后递个眼神,说明我牵挂你。